Warwick Farm Winners - Tips For Monday 13th June

By Ray Hickson

Tips and race by race preview by Ray Hickson for Monday’s meeting at Warwick Farm. Selections based on a soft track.

Race 1 - 12:15PM FUJITSU GENERAL HANDICAP (1200 METRES)

4. King Adviso kicked off at 1350m back on Boxing Day and knocked up to run fourth at Newcastle. Plenty to like about his two trial wins leading into this and he should give a good account.

Dangers: 6. Asva hasn’t been asked to anything serious in his two trials in May, and being from the Snowden stable he commands some respect. 1. Destiny’s Bounty had every chance at his last run before a spell weakening out of the placings as favourite back in January. Trialled twice and tested out a little in the latest. Respect the market. 2. Smooth Flight has been competitive in two starts to date and while beaten at Gosford last time it was a heavy 10 and he tried hard. Worth including.

How to play it: King Adviso WIN ($4.00 TAB Fixed Odds) Odds & Evens: EVENS.
